Nepali Style Mutton Curry

Things you will need:

  • Mutton (Boneless/ With bones. I used with bones. 2 lbs)
  • Cumin Seeds (2 tea spoons)
  • Fenugreek Seeds (1 and 1/2 tea spoons)
  • Fennel Seeds (2 tea spoons)
  • Cloves (3-5)
  • Black Mustard Seeds (2 tea spoons)
  • Cinnamon stick (2, halved)
  • Cinnamon leaves (2, hand crushed)
  • Salt (According to taste)
  • Turmeric powder (2 tea spoons)
  • Onion (1 large, finely sliced)
  • Green Chilies/Serrano Pepper (1-3)
  • Oil (half cup)
  • Tomato (1 large, finely chopped)
  • Cumin Powder (1 table spoons)
  • Coriander Powder (1 table spoons)
  • Meat Masala (2 table spoons)
  • Red Chili Powder (1 table spoon)
  • Ginger-Garlic Paste (2 table spoons)
  • Water (3 cups)

Directions:

  • On a pressure cooker, heat oil and add cinnamon leaves, cinnamon sticks, cloves, cumin, mustard, fenugreek, and fennel seeds. Fry until brownish black.
  • Add onion and serrano pepper (Green Chilies) and fry until golden brown.
  • Add mutton, turmeric powder and salt. Cover, stir and cook on a heat between medium and high for 15 minutes. Make sure to stir periodically until meat looks slightly red and crispy.
  • Add ginger-garlic paste, tomatoes, cumin, coriander, meat masala, and red chili powder. Stir, cover and cook for another 5 minutes. 
  • Add water and stir couple of times. Close the pressure cooker lid and on a medium heat cook it until it whistles thrice. 
  • Mutton Curry is done  Simple but extremely tasty :-D
